The world of professional tennis witnessed exciting developments in the recent tournaments, with fierce competition on display and top players battling for supremacy.

In the men’s singles, Novak Djokovic, currently ranked world number one, showcased his dominance at the ATP 1000 event in Madrid. He advanced to the semifinals after defeating Andrey Rublev in straight sets, 6-4, 6-3, despite facing a challenging match. Djokovic’s tactical prowess and exceptional footwork were evident as he countered Rublev’s powerful baseline shots with precision placement and strategic shot selection.

In the women’s draw, Aryna Sabalenka continued her impressive run, reaching the final by overcoming Caroline Garcia with a scoreline of 6-2, 6-4. Sabalenka’s aggressive style and powerful serves propelled her through the tournament, and her confidence is building as she aims for her first title of the season.

However, the tournament wasn’t without its setbacks. World number three, Daniil Medvedev, had to withdraw due to a back injury, which he sustained in the previous match. His absence was felt, as he was a strong contender for the title. This injury has raised concerns about his fitness ahead of the French Open, which is just around the corner.

In the doubles competition, the pairing of Nikola Mektic and Mate Pavic showed remarkable synergy, capturing the title after a thrilling final against Marcelo Arévalo and Jonny O’Mara, winning 7-6, 6-4. Their victory adds another accolade to their stellar partnership, further solidifying their status among the top doubles teams in the world.

Looking ahead, the players now set their sights on the upcoming Grand Slam in Paris. The French Open is expected to be fiercely contested, with several players eager to claim a title on the iconic clay courts of Roland Garros. As preparations intensify, fans are eagerly watching to see if Djokovic can defend his title and if Sabalenka can carry her momentum into the French Open.
